US Government Jets disguised as private executive Jets?
international |
anti-war / imperialism |
news report
Sunday March 09, 2008 00:20 by Edward Horgan, Conor Cregan

Two unwelcome return visitors to Shannon tonight N478GS and N54PA
Tonight, 8 March 2008, Executive jet Gulfstream IV, number N478GS, with known associations with the CIA torture rendition programme landed at Shannon airport. Unusually on this occasion Conor and Edward were told they were not forbidden to take photos, but that the Gardai were not allowed to search this plane without higher authority because it was a US Government aircraft. The plane was on the ground refueling for about 30 minutes, and the engines were running during all this time. One crew member got off the plane briefly, and checked the refueling process. He is seen in the photo with one of the ground crew. A number of plastic bags possibly with rubish were taken off the plane. A tray about one square square possibly with sandwidches was taken on board, indicating that there may have been several passengers on board. The plane arrived from Fayetteville in the US via Gander Newfoundland.
Later tomorow morning a further CIA associated plane is due to arrive at Shannon, at about 5 am. Its number is N54PA. Ireland is trafficing in torture and doing so for economic reasons.
Last thursday, 5th March CIA associated plane N475LC refuelled at Shannon also. It may be months or years before we know what the purpose of these flights has been. The history of these planes indicate that their purposes are nefarious. The admission, or slip, by the Gardai that these are US government planes may be important into the future, and may explain the steadfast refusal by the Irish Government to allow the Gardai to search these planes.
